I needed something to catch a couple damsels. I like to build things if I can its in my nature. I bought all the materials at a local home depot store. It's a small sheet of acrylic its 3/16" of a inch thick. A tube of GE silicone and a bottle of super glue and a roll of painter tape. You will need a table saw to cut everthing. You can make it what ever size you want mine is 9 1/2" tall and 8" deep. This is the first one I ever built. You need to build it like a box except for the top I cut mine 1/4" short for the door. And you will need two small strips for guides, and cut the door about 1" taller so you can attach a piece of fishing string. Here are a few pictures. I think for everything was around $35 dollars. I just tried it out working pretty good. I just caught my blue headed wrasse.
